Output 12b821ae20eff6d279a88fa1969bcca291a8d7352c7e23f44f65968d5616e533:1

value
28774590
script pubkey
OP_0 OP_PUSHBYTES_20 66f2f839f4c78ea5a9aea989628d8a1af149c517
address
ltc1qvme0sw05c782t2dw4xyk9rv2rtc5n3ghmxxfrx
transaction
12b821ae20eff6d279a88fa1969bcca291a8d7352c7e23f44f65968d5616e533
spent
true